Heim >Datenbank >MySQL-Tutorial >Was sind die Anweisungen zum Erstellen einer Datenbank in MySQL?
Die Methode zum Erstellen einer Datenbank in MySQL ist wie folgt: Verwenden Sie die CREATE DATABASE-Anweisung: Erstellen Sie eine Datenbank und geben Sie einen Namen an. Speicher-Engine und Zeichensatz angeben: Geben Sie die Speicher-Engine und den Zeichensatz für die Datenbank an. Vorlagendatenbank angeben: Kopieren Sie die Einstellungen der Vorlagendatenbank, um eine neue Datenbank zu erstellen. Optionen: Legen Sie den Standardzeichensatz, die Sortierung und die maximale Anzahl zulässiger Abfragen und Aktualisierungen pro Stunde der Datenbank fest.
MySQL-Anweisung zum Erstellen einer Datenbank
1. Verwenden Sie die CREATE DATABASE-Anweisung
Am einfachsten ist die Verwendung der CREATE DATABASE
-Anweisung. Die Syntax lautet wie folgt : CREATE DATABASE
语句,语法如下:
<code class="sql">CREATE DATABASE database_name;</code>
示例:
<code class="sql">CREATE DATABASE my_database;</code>
2. 指定存储引擎和字符集
可以指定数据库的存储引擎和字符集,语法如下:
<code class="sql">CREATE DATABASE database_name ENGINE=storage_engine CHARSET=charset;</code>
其中:
storage_engine
可以是 InnoDB
、MyISAM
或其他支持的存储引擎。charset
可以是 utf8
、latin1
或其他支持的字符集。示例:
<code class="sql">CREATE DATABASE my_database ENGINE=InnoDB CHARSET=utf8;</code>
3. 指定模板数据库
可以通过指定模板数据库来创建新数据库,语法如下:
<code class="sql">CREATE DATABASE database_name TEMPLATE=template_database;</code>
示例:
<code class="sql">CREATE DATABASE my_database TEMPLATE=my_template_database;</code>
4. 选项
CREATE DATABASE
语句还可以包含以下选项:
DEFAULT CHARACTER SET
:指定数据库的默认字符集。DEFAULT COLLATE
:指定数据库的默认排序规则。MAX_QUERIES_PER_HOUR
:限制每个小时允许在数据库上执行的查询数量。MAX_UPDATES_PER_HOUR
<code class="sql">CREATE DATABASE my_database DEFAULT CHARACTER SET utf8 DEFAULT COLLATE utf8_general_ci;</code>
rrreee
2. Geben Sie die Speicher-Engine und den Zeichensatz der Datenbank an. Die Syntax lautet wie folgt: 🎜rrreee🎜wobei: 🎜storage_engine
Kann InnoDB
, MyISAM
oder eine andere unterstützte Speicher-Engine sein. 🎜charset
kann utf8
, latin1
oder ein anderer unterstützter Zeichensatz sein. 🎜🎜🎜🎜Beispiel:🎜🎜rrreee🎜🎜3. Vorlagendatenbank angeben🎜🎜🎜Sie können eine neue Datenbank erstellen, indem Sie eine Vorlagendatenbank angeben. Die Syntax lautet wie folgt:🎜rrreee🎜🎜Beispiel:🎜🎜rrreee🎜🎜4 . Optionen🎜🎜🎜CREATE DATABASE-Anweisung kann auch die folgenden Optionen enthalten: 🎜DEFAULT CHARACTER SET
: Gibt den Standardzeichensatz für die Datenbank an. 🎜DEFAULT COLLATE
: Geben Sie die Standardsortierung der Datenbank an. 🎜MAX_QUERIES_PER_HOUR
: Begrenzt die Anzahl der Abfragen, die pro Stunde auf der Datenbank ausgeführt werden dürfen. 🎜MAX_UPDATES_PER_HOUR
: Begrenzt die Anzahl der Updates, die pro Stunde auf der Datenbank durchgeführt werden dürfen. 🎜🎜🎜🎜Beispiel: 🎜🎜rrreeeDas obige ist der detaillierte Inhalt vonWas sind die Anweisungen zum Erstellen einer Datenbank in MySQL?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!